Ukraine is set to hold a meeting with the US in Saudi Arabia next week, with a delegation that includes Defense Minister Rustem Umerov. According to a source, Deputy Head of the Presidential Office Pavlo Palisa will also participate in these crucial negotiations. Preparations are underway, with the delegation expected to leave on the evening of March 23 for talks commencing March 24.
President Volodymyr Zelenskyy confirmed that the meeting will be held at the technical team level on March 24. Coincidentally, discussions between US and Russian representatives are also scheduled to take place in Saudi Arabia on the same day. This highlights the continued diplomatic engagement surrounding the conflict in Ukraine.
Previous negotiations between Ukrainian officials and American representatives in Saudi Arabia lasted approximately nine hours. Key topics included discussions on a potential complete ceasefire between Ukraine and Russia, with Ukraine expressing agreement to pursue this option. The upcoming meeting follows Russia’s recent commitment to a partial ceasefire, which involves a 30-day cessation of attacks on energy infrastructure, although specific details remain to be determined.
